BrainCheck - a very brief tool to detect incipient cognitive decline: optimized case-finding combining patient- and
Michael M Ehrensperger1, Kirsten I Taylor2, Manfred Berres3
1Memory Clinic, University Center for Medicine of Aging Basel, Felix Platter-Spital, Schanzenstrasse 55, 4031 Basel, Switzerland.
A new tool, BrainCheck, effectively identifies cognitive impairment in primary care by combining patient self-reports, cognitive tests, and informant feedback. This brief instrument achieves nearly 90% accuracy, aiding GPs in further evaluation decisions.

Background:
- Subtle cognitive impairment requires multi-faceted assessment in primary care.
- Existing tools may lack brevity or comprehensive data integration.
- A need exists for a quick, valid case-finding instrument for general practitioners.
Purpose of the Study:
- To develop and validate 'BrainCheck,' a novel, brief case-finding tool for cognitive impairment.
- To integrate patient subjective reports, cognitive testing, and informant data.
- To assess the feasibility and accuracy of BrainCheck in a primary care context.
Main Methods:
- Developed BrainCheck combining patient memory/depression questions, clock drawing, and the Informant Questionnaire on Cognitive Decline in the Elderly (IQCODE).
- Feasibility assessed via 52 general practitioners' ratings.
- Validation involved 288 Memory Clinic patients (MCI, Alzheimer's, depression) and 126 healthy controls.
Main Results:
- General practitioners found the patient-directed tool highly feasible and acceptable.
- A Classification and Regression Tree algorithm yielded an 81.2% correct classification rate (CCR) for patient-directed data alone.
- The combined BrainCheck (patient + informant) achieved a 89.4% CCR, with high sensitivity (97.4%) and specificity (81.6%).
Conclusions:
- BrainCheck is a brief, feasible, and highly accurate tool for identifying cognitive impairment in primary care.
- The integration of patient, cognitive, and informant data significantly enhances diagnostic accuracy.
- BrainCheck aids general practitioners in making informed decisions regarding further evaluation of suspected cognitive decline.
